Penney changes begin to bear fruit

The victory in Thomond Park on Saturday night may have unearthed the Penney-era back row, with CJ Stander, Tommy O’Donnell and James Coughlan producing a spectacular performance.

The outcome left Penney excited given the Warriors came into the game having conceded an average of just 12 points a game and he managed to smile as he described the result as “a really good confidence booster” ahead of Saturday’s Saracens game.
